eBay have changed their terms of service and you're automatically opted-in for your personal data to be used for AI development and training.
To turn this off, sign into your account click on the Hi (your name)! > My eBay > Account > AI training preferences and you can toggle off the permission.

It’s a great time to make hybrid conferences the norm, the given, the expectation. Remote attendance options help to keep folks safe in many ways, including by supporting accessibility and equity (and it’s a REALLY good time to double down on that!!!)
A lot of global academic conferencing is centered around the US, and US academic orgs have to be thinking very seriously now. You cannot continue to carry on with in person conferencing as if foreign scholars have no impediments to travel.
